Product Description:
- Consisting of metering pump, pneumatic positioner, directional valve, pneumatic motor, silencer set, mechanical controlled stroke valve, position feedback set, smart controller, etc.
- The pneumatic servo regulating mechanism is an automatic regulating mechanism using compressed air as power source. When the control signal from the regulating instrument changes, the discharge pressure of the pneumatic positioner varies accordingly. The varied pressure, after comparison, makes the directional valve work; the compressed air then enters the pneumatic motor via the directional valve and cut-off valve to drive the stroke adjusting mechanism. The feedback rod sends the position signal back to the pneumatic positioner. When the position feedback signal corresponds to the pneumatic signal, the discharge pressure of the pneumatic positioner and the counter pressure of the directional valve achieve balance, the directional valve is closed and the stroke adjusting mechanism stops, thus realizing accurate positioning.
- To trace input signals, stepless regulation of stroke, automatic control of capacity from 0 ~ 100%, closed-loop control, switchover of manual and automatic operations
- Input signal: 0.02 ~ 0.1MPa
- Corresponding error of relative stroke: ≤±0.5%
- Repeatability error: ≤±0.2%
- Air supply pressure of pneumatic motor: 0.3~0.5MPa
- Control air supply pressure: 0.14MPa
- Air consumption of pneumatic engine: 0.6~1m3/min
- The pneumatic servo regulating mechanism, which serves the function of indication, regulation and control, and the pump form electromechnical integration with compact structure.
- Single-cylinder capacity range: 1~30000 L/h
- Maximum discharge pressure: 50 MPa
- Suitable for automatic control of capacity of pumps under strongly magnetic disturbance, duty, high temperature environment.
